How to Eat Healthier Without Sacrificing Your Favorite Foods

Many people want to eat healthier and improve their diet, but the idea of completely overhauling their eating habits can be overwhelming. The good news is that you can make small changes to your diet that can have a big impact on your health without completely giving up your favorite foods. Here are some tips on how to eat cleaner without actually eating clean:

1. Choose Whole Foods

Instead of focusing on what you need to cut out of your diet, focus on what you can add in. Incorporating more whole foods like f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ins can help you feel fuller and more satisfied, making it easier to resist unhealthy temptations.

2. Cook at Home

When you cook at home, you have more control over the ingredients that go into your meals. This allows you to make healthier swaps, such as using olive oil instead of butter or swapping out white rice for quinoa. Plus, cooking at home can be a fun and creative way to experiment with new flavors and ingredients.

3. Practice Portion Control

You don’t have to give up your favorite indulgences completely, but practicing portion control can help you enjoy them in a healthier way. Instead of eating a whole bag of chips, portion out a serving size and savor it slowly. This can help you feel satisfied without overdoing it.

4. Be Mindful of Your Beverages

Many people don’t realize how many empty calories they consume through sugary drinks like soda and juice. By swapping these out for water, herbal tea, or infused water, you can cut down on your sugar intake and stay better hydrated.

5. Find Healthier Alternatives

There are often healthier alternatives to your favorite foods that can satisfy your cravings without sacrificing flavor. For example, if you love pasta, try swapping out traditional pasta for zucchini noodles or chickpea pasta. If you have a sweet tooth, opt for dark chocolate or homemade fruit sorbet instead of sugary desserts.

6. Plan Ahead

By planning your meals and snacks ahead of time, you can avoid making impulsive, unhealthy choices. Keep your kitchen stocked with healthy options so that when hunger strikes, you have nutritious choices readily available.

By making these small changes to your diet, you can eat cleaner without feeling like you’re depriving yourself. Remember, it’s all about balance and finding what works best for you and your lifestyle. So go ahead, enjoy your favorite foods while still nourishing your body with healthier choices!

FAQ:
What are some simple ways to eat clean without actually eating clean?
Eating clean doesn’t have to mean strict diets and bland food. You can start by incorporating more whole foods into your diet, such as f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ains. Additionally, focus on portion control and reducing your intake of processed and sugary foods.
How can I make my meals healthier without sacrificing taste?
You can make your meals healthier by using healthier cooking methods such as grilling, baking, or steaming instead of frying. Additionally, you can use herbs, spices, and healthy condiments to add flavor to your meals without relying on unhealthy additives like excessive salt or sugar.
What are some simple swaps I can make to eat cleaner without feeling deprived?
You can make simple swaps such as choosing whole grain bread instead of white bread, opting for lean protein sources like chicken or fish instead of red meat, and replacing sugary snacks with fresh fruits or nuts. These small changes can make a big difference in your overall diet.
How can I avoid processed foods while still enjoying convenient meals?
You can avoid processed foods by meal prepping and planning ahead. Prepare your meals in advance using fresh, whole ingredients so that you have healthy options readily available when you need them. Additionally, look for healthier convenience options such as pre-cut vegetables or pre-cooked grains.
What are some tips for eating clean when dining out or ordering takeout?
When dining out or ordering takeout, look for options that include plenty of v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ains. You can also ask for dressings and sauces on the side, choose grilled or steamed options, and opt for water or unsweetened beverages instead of sugary drinks.
How can I satisfy my sweet tooth without indulging in unhealthy desserts?
You can satisfy your sweet tooth by choosing healthier dessert options such as fresh fruit, yogurt with honey and nuts, or homemade smoothies with natural sweeteners. Additionally, you can experiment with healthier baking alternatives such as using whole grain flour and reducing the amount of sugar in your recipes.
